What are the chances of seeing a Plumbeous Pigeon in Itatiaia National Park?
About 42% of visitor-days record a Plumbeous Pigeon sighting in Itatiaia National Park, based on 594 observer-days of citizen-science data from GBIF.
When is the best time to see Plumbeous Pigeon in Itatiaia National Park?
August has the highest sighting rate for Plumbeous Pigeon in Itatiaia National Park in our monthly data.
